Guernsey’s team of 35 failed to pick up a medal last time but the island won six medals in the six Games they have participated in since 1958, mainly in shooting events.
Their solitary gold was Adrian Breton’s triumph in pistol shooting in Auckland 1990.

Guernsey will host the Island Games in 2003. The Games, which were started in 1985, bring together athletes from small islands from all parts of the world.
Competitors come from places as diverse as Anglesey and St Helena to take part in 15 different sports.
